Ball’s thousands for hospital

The organisers of a charity ball’s last act has been to donate an amazing £9,309.11, making nearly £80,000 raised for local healthcare.

The Johnson Hospital Ball committee donated the total for the last few events to Friends of Johnson Community Hospital.

It has run for 13 years with all the profit raised going to the charity.

Hospital ball committee chairman Sally Brown said: “Sadly the ball has had to come to an end due to the rising of costs and reduced sponsorship available.

“The committee hopes that this final donation will help towards enhancing the patient care and services within Johnson Community Hospital.”

Steve Weatherly-Barton, chairman of Friends of Community Hospital, said: “We are delighted to receive this generous donation to our funds.

“The Johnson Hospital Ball has been run for years with energy, imagination and hours of very hard work, and no words are enough to thank the committee for all they have done in support of the hospital.”

Honorary treasurer Elisabeth Britten stated: “The League of Friends is very grateful for this generous donation.

“Over the years, the ball committee have made donations with which we have been able to provide equipment for the expansion of services which were not available through NHS funding.”
